Stix Skew and Brew is a walk-up and drive-through operation with no indoor seating. That constraint has not slowed the following it has built in Rockwood. The coffee gets the most sustained attention: smooth, rich, and properly balanced, with a full menu of syrups including sugar-free options. The iced white mocha and the dirty sodas are the standout non-coffee items.

The food side runs on skewers: grilled chicken skewers, steak skewers, and a fried chicken skewer alongside pancake bacon sticks, tater tots, and bacon cheese potato twists. The skewers and tater tots are the consistent hits. Pricing has run inconsistently on repeat visits for the same order; worth confirming at the window. The drive-through staff is warm and genuinely engaging, and the regulars it has built reflect that.

This is a practical stop: pull through on the way to the lake, pick up a coffee and a skewer, and continue. The location on N Gateway Ave puts it on the corridor between Rockwood proper and the lake access points.
